Retinitis Pigmentosa (RP)
In a nutshell
Retinitis pigmentosa (RP) is the name given to a large group of inherited diseases of the retina that all lead to a gradual, progressive loss of vision. Difficulties with night vision and peripheral vision are usually the first things noticed, typically followed by tunnel vision. The approximate incidence is 1 in 3,500, affecting all ages, races and both sexes, and RP is caused by flaws in at least 300 genes. One gene-specific therapy (Luxturna, for faults in the RPE65 gene) is available on the NHS, and clinical trials for other prospective treatments are underway.
Retinitis pigmentosa (RP) is the name given to a large group of inherited diseases of the retina that all lead to a gradual progressive loss of vision (Inherited Retinal Dystrophies). The term encompasses many named conditions including retinal ciliopathies such as classic retinitis pigmentosa, cone-dystrophy, cone-rod dystrophy and Leber congenital amaurosis. Difficulties with night vision and peripheral vision are usually the first things that are noticed. Later, detailed and colour vision are affected. The age at which symptoms start is variable and the rate of deterioration may vary but typically night blindness and loss of peripheral vision is followed by tunnel vision. Ultimately this window on the world may shrink and close up altogether.
RP is caused by flaws in at least 300 genes, some of which have not yet been fully characterised or even identified. Research is progressing, there is now one gene-specific therapy, called Luxturna, available on the NHS; this is for RP caused by faults in the RPE65 gene. However, this is not a ciliopathy gene, but instead is involved in the visual cycle.
Primary features
- Variable patterns and rates of retinal degeneration (sight loss).
- 1/3,500 approximate incidence.
- Syndromic forms of RP involve other disabilities or difficulties.
- Affects all ages, races and both sexes.
- A major cause of sight loss in people of working age and children.
- Currently only one treatment is available for a very specific gene fault (although this is not a ciliopathy gene however clinical trials are underway for gene therapy, use of stem cells, and other prospective treatments
Impact of RP
- Progressive sight loss of variable degree, pattern and rate.
- Practical assistance and lifestyle changes are necessary to cope with reduced vision or blindness.
- Significant emotional impacts in RP families, especially where there are multiple generations of people affected.
